1 Mortgage
9/7/07
Now that Lee's former roommate Kate has moved back to America, Tim decides to sell the apartment. Faced with homelessness, Lee announces he'll buy the apartment himself and sets to work putting off any other prospective buyers - including Tim's sister Lucy. Things get worse when Lucy puts in an offer on the apartment, and Tim is forced to decide where his loyalties lie. 2007 Avalon Television Ltd. All Rights Reserved.

About this show

Not Going Out, written by and starring British comedian Lee Mack, follows the jokes, jibes, and general misunderstandings of happy-go-lucky Lee (Lee Mack), his best mate Tim (fellow BAFTA Award winner and stand-up Tim Vine), and Tim's sister Lucy (Sally Bretton), the object of Lee's hapless affections and his landlady.
